Amundi reduced its stake in Rockwell Automation, Inc. (NYSE:ROK - Free Report) by 25.3%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 1,549,415 shares of the industrial products company's stock after selling 524,179 shares during the quarter. Amundi owned about 1.37% of Rockwell Automation worth $371,811,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ROK -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Wednesday, August 6th. The industrial products company reported $2.82 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.67 by $0.15. Rockwell Automation had a return on equity of 30.14% and a net margin of 12.03%.The firm had revenue of $2.14 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$2.07 billion. During the same period last year, the firm earned $2.71 EPS. The firm's revenue was up 4.5%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that Rockwell Automation, Inc. will post 9.35 EPS for the current year.

Rockwell Automation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Rockwell Automation, Inc provides industrial automation and digital transformation solutions in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, and Latin America. The company operates through three segments, Intelligent Devices, Software & Control, and Lifecycle Services. Its solutions include hardware and software products and services.
